12 ROUND 2

13 1. The half life of carbon 14 is __________years and it decays into ________________.

14 5,730 Nitrogen 14

15 2. Limbs of different species that have similar bone placement are examples of what type of comparative anatomy structures?

16 HOMOLOGOUS

17 3. Why would there be less transitional fossils in a punctuated equilibrium evolution?

18 Because there are quick bursts of change with long periods of equilibrium

19 4. The theory that some organelles (such as mitochondria and chloroplasts) evolved from aerobic bacteria is known as…..________________________ Theory?

20 ENDOSYMIONT/ ENDOSYMBIOSIS

23 ROUND 3

24 1. What was the purpose of the Urey Miller experiment?

25 To see if it is possible to make bio-molecules or living material from abiotic factors on primitive Earth

26 2. List two comparative embryonic structures we’ve studied that scientists see as proof of a common ancestor?

27 Possible answers: NOTOCORD, cartilage spine, TAIL, gills, MUSCLE BUNDLES

29 3. When two species without a recent common ancestor live in similar environments or have similar niches, they can evolve to have what type of structures in common? Analogous

30 4. Why are amino acid sequences in proteins used as evidence that two organisms are closely related?

31 Amino acid sequences are determined by DNA sequence, and the closer the DNA sequence, the closer the relation.
